EQS Electric Performance

I must say, this is the most supreme-riding EV I have ever tested. My EQS felt like it was sailing on clouds thanks to 4MATIC AWD, an AIRMATIC air suspension with an Adaptive Damping System, dual Electric motors, 21″ rims, and DYNAMIC SELECT with ECO, SPORT, OFFROAD, and INDIVIDUAL modes. Also, the unique MAYBACH drive program substitutes for COMFORT to offer rear passengers soothing cruising experiences while breezing by idyllic environments. Total system output equals 649 horsepower and 700 lb-ft of torque and can hit a pace of 0-60 mph in 4.1 seconds. The EQS 680 SUV travels up to 372 miles on a single charge and features adjustable regenerative braking through left and right steering wheel paddles. The vehicle’s 107.8 kWh high voltage battery accepts 200 kW DC fast charging that will re-energize your Mercedes-Maybach from 10% to 80% in 31 minutes.

Interior Opulence

Open up the automatic self-closing doors to discover the interior strengths of the e-SUV. Let’s begin with the MBUX Hyperscreen with a 17.7″ OLED center screen and 12.3″ displays on both sides, with one set aside for the passenger to operate music, temperature, video, and vehicle settings. An array of detailed comfort features include Active Ambient Lighting, illuminated door sills, exclusive Maybach leather upholstery, heated and ventilated seats, a power tilt/sliding panorama roof, a fingerprint scanner for MBUX profiles, and pillow headrests. Of course there is much more such as the incredible Burmester 4D sound system with Dolby Atmos, EQ Sound Experience, and elegant metal speaker grilles. More attention to detail stems from MBUX augmented reality for navigation, massaging seats, and Hey Mercedes, the most intelligent voice assistant in the business. ChargePoint Infrastructure

Understanding charging options is paramount if you purchase an EV. Since data shows that EV owners will conduct 80% of charging at home, the first step is to buy and install a Level 2 unit like the ChargePoint Home Flex. Publicly, Mercedes-Benz has accelerated infrastructure development to make life easier through a partnership with ChargePoint and its Level 3 DC fast charging stations. With completion expected by 2027, the high-speed network consists of 400 hubs with more than 2,500 high-power chargers, including a large number of 350 kW chargers. Customers will find the premium hubs near highways, central intersections, and metropolitan areas. Some locations will open next month such as the Atlanta station. Cameras for safety will be installed and the most convenient sites will feature restaurants and restroom facilities close by. Expect 4 to 12 chargers at standard locations and up to 30 at busy junctions. M-B owners will also receive priority with the ability to reserve a spot before arrival.

Crunching Down the Mercedes-Benz Sales Figures

According to the three-pointed star marque’s 2023 Q4 report, it delivered a total of 2,491,600 cars and vans within that period, which displayed a 1.5% increase compared to the previous year. However, the Mercedes-Benz Cars division was only able to sell 2,043,800 units.

Mercedes-Benz Vans Sales

A significant increase in demand was witnessed in the Maybach branding of the company, signifying a 19% increase in sales. This was followed by the G-Class range at 11% and Mercedes-AMG high-performance variants at 4%.

China remained the biggest market for Mercedes-Benz as it was responsible for the 737,200 sales figures out of the 963,800 units delivered to buyers in Asia. It should be noted though that demand in the giant Asian nation slumped by 8% in contrast to the numbers in 2022.

Germany accounted for 234,300 out of 659,400 sales in Europe while the US contributed 298,000 to the 339,500 overall deliveries in the North American market.

Official Statement from Mercedes-Benz CEO

“Sales in 2023 show that Top-End Vehicles including Mercedes-Maybach, G-Class, and Mercedes-AMG delivered their best-ever performance,” said Mercedes-Benz boss Ola Källenius. “Electric vehicle sales continue to rise and particularly the new E-Class is being well received.”

“Mercedes-Benz Vans also had their most successful sales so far,” the German automaker’s head honcho added. “This year we will maintain our product momentum, especially thanks to the electric G-Class, the Mercedes-AMG GT Coupé, and our new eSprinter.”

What’s the Best-Selling Luxury Car Brand in the World?

Mercedes-Benz was, however, once again beaten by its rival BMW in terms of sales in the luxury vehicle segment of the market. Its Bavarian competitor experienced a record year for 2023 with 2,253,835 luxury vehicles sold, which was 210,035 more than its Stuttgart-headquartered contender.

BMW’s strong performance last year could be attributed to its rapid encroachment of the electric vehicle (EV) market. Mercedes, on the other hand, was held back by supply shortages for the parts needed in its electric cars and SUVs, particularly the ones that were essential in the construction of its 48-volt mild-hybrid system.

Performance and Innovation Combined

The TT Roadster Final Edition doesn’t just captivate with its looks; it’s a genuine performance car. Under its hood, you’ll find a 2.0-liter four-cylinder turbocharged engine delivering a robust 228 horsepower and 258 lb-ft of torque. The power is adeptly managed by a 7-speed S tronic dual-clutch transmission, and it’s efficiently distributed to all four wheels via quattro all-wheel drive. This configuration results in a thrilling driving experience, propelling the TT Roadster from 0 to 60 mph in just 5.5 seconds.

Audi TT Roadster Final Edition Celebrates Legacy of Iconic Small Sports Car : Automotive Addicts

The performance is further elevated with the inclusion of 20×9-inch 10-Y-spoke design forged wheels, paired with 255/30 R20 summer tires borrowed from the sportier TTS model. The Audi magnetic ride suspension system dynamically adapts damping forces to suit the driving situation, ensuring both superior driving dynamics and a lower center of gravity, thanks to its 10mm reduction in ride height compared to the standard suspension.

A Name Steeped in Heritage

The “TT” in the Audi TT name carries a rich history. It pays homage to the Tourist Trophy held on the Isle of Man, one of the world’s oldest motorsport events. Auto Union brands celebrated numerous victories with their motorcycles on this historic track. Audi embraced this nomenclature to emphasize the novelty of the TT Coupe when it was first unveiled in 1998, followed by the introduction of the Roadster model in 1999.

A Bittersweet Farewell to an Icon

The Audi TT has been a pioneer, introducing numerous iconic design and technology innovations over the years. These include the electronically deployable rear spoiler, Audi virtual cockpit, and the first Audi model with available OLED taillights. With the 2023 model, the Audi TT officially concludes its production, marking the end of a legendary era characterized by groundbreaking design and innovation.
